The PLC is a Micrologix 1500 using a expansion module 1762-IT4(thermal couple module) in slot 3. I am trying to run a program which turns on based on a switch. Everytime I leave the program in run mode and flip the switch off and turn it back on, the PLC reports a major error , IOS data file shows code 379h, "Expansion I/O module 3 generated an error". No errors have ever been reported by any other modules. It stays in fault and until cleared regardless of cycling power.

Any ideas, hints, or inspirations? Does anyone know of comparable installations operating without problems?

Let me see if I understand what your doing correctly. You are using the switch to power the plc on and off, is that correct? If so, why not just write the plc program so that nothing happens unless the switch is on, and leave the plc running. I would guess that the expansion module is powering down faster than the processor, the last thing the processor sees is a bad module and sets a fault bit, just before it dies as well. If you set the S:1/8 bit to 1 under the errors tab of the status file, the fault should be cleared on power up.
